A library of privileged-substructure-based, heterocyclic compounds was constructed by a sequence of Ugi four-component reactions incorporating the indole motif and microwave-assisted cyclizations in branched pathways. Cheminformatic anal. confirmed that the library exhibited a high degree of structural diversity and good drug-likeness.
